Sustainability and Energy Efficiency

Another trend in kitchen equipment is a focus on being environmentally friendly and using less energy. Many places are using appliances that save energy and reduce waste, like efficient refrigerators, water-saving dishwashers, and systems to turn food waste into compost. Multifunctional and Space-Saving Designs

Kitchens now need equipment that can do more than one thing and take up less space. Manufacturers are making smaller appliances that can do many tasks, like ovens that can bake, roast, and steam. These designs help save space and make work easier.

Enhanced Food Safety and Hygiene

Keeping food safe and making sure the kitchen is clean is very important. New kitchen equipment has features to stop germs and keep food safe. For example, touchless faucets, germ-fighting coatings, and systems to kill germs with UV light are becoming common in modern kitchens.
